for f in os.listdir(watch_dir):
tree = ET.parse(f)
for shot in tree.findall('Shot'):
..do stuff..
But my script fails if, for example, a directory also exists in
"watch_dir"
Take a look at os.walk which allows recursive traversal of
a directory structure.
